If you host your websites on a dedicated hosting machine, you would expect that they'll perform extremely fast and that the access speed to them will depend exclusively on the Internet connection of the visitors. However, this won't be the case in the event that the hosting machine has lousy network connectivity or uses a network card, which simply can't handle high volume of website traffic. If this is the case, it'll take a while for your websites to load if lots of people open them at the same time or visitors may see error messages. As a result you could lose customers as almost certainly many people won't revisit your internet site in case they have experienced issues or slow loading speeds. That's why you must pay attention to the network components of any new server you purchase and not only to the main hardware such as CPU, Ram memory or hard disk.
